After that Go to User Configuration and take … WebJun 20, 2024 · Create — creates a new mapped drive for users. Delete — deletes a mapped drive for users. Replace — deletes and then creates mapped drives for users. Update — modifies settings of an existing … teaching certificate programs michigan
